The VTEC (Variable Valve Timing and Lift Electronic Control) system in Honda engines allows for a rapid switch between low-speed and high-speed camshaft profiles, optimizing engine performance. In reality, the transition in a VTEC engine occurs almost instantaneously, typically in less than a second, provided that the engine is within the correct range of RPM and other conditions such as oil pressure are met. The switch can be so quick that it is virtually seamless to the driver, allowing for improved acceleration and efficiency without manual interaction.
